I have gone through the NGC/IC catalogue and sorted out all the galaxies above a certain diameter and magnitude as well as being either photogenic, in groups or just plain odd. Then I have downloaded the images and put them into Astroplanner. I then look at whats up andm going to slowly image one or two a night. Works for me and I think it will be doable.
